Aston Martin have revealed more about what working in F1 communications involves in a new behind-the-scenes video.
The team followed their Chief Communications Officer, Matt Bishop, during the Monaco Grand Prix weekend to give a closer insight into his role.
In the footage, Bishop is seen at an Aston Martin press event held on a yacht in the Monte Carlo harbour during Thursday evening, before heading to the track on Friday as the racing action gets underway.
At this point, Bishop explains the important role that preparing drivers for their media activities has in ensuring that they can focus on their race weekend, as well as giving an insight into the different approaches of Sebastian Vettel and Lance Stroll to press briefings.
